Abstract

Indonesia is a tropical country whose sunlight always shines because it is at the equator, but unfortunately its abundant potential is underutilized, therefore here we want to make a 5MW PLTS research which includes PLTS for small industries using PVsyst simulation, located in Cibolang Kaler, Kab Sukabumi, West Java. With PVsyst we can get an idea of how much it will cost, then meteo according to the location, the results of the energy obtained, loss diagrams of various kinds of losses, as well as various other parameters. From the results obtained to get PLTS 5 MW (5000000) W, with panels we need as many as 560 solar panels with a size of 415W, Li Ion batteries with a size of 180Ah as many as 4293 pieces and an overall cost of 43 billion more and will return the capital in 14.8 year
